Subject: Re: Enhanced enhanced visual feedback in `*Completions*' buffer
Date: Sun, 09 Oct 2005 13:16:10 +0900 (JST)	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20051009.131610.197346394.jet@gyve.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<E1EONbi-0000nZ-Vt@fencepost.gnu.org>

> The feature seems like a natural generalization of the existing
> feature, but
> 
>     I introduce a variable, `completion-common-string' which is used as a
>     hint in `completion-setup-function' to put faces to *Completions*
>     buffer. Client code like `lisp-complete-symbol' sets
>     `completion-common-string'.
> 
> is somewhat of a pain in the neck.  And it would need to be documented
> in NEWS and the Lisp manual.

Yes, it would need.

> Have you found all the functions in Emacs that would need to be changed?

Not yet. I may have to check all the place where `display-completion-list' 
is used.

> Is this variable the best API for it?  Would it be better
> to add an optional argument to display-completion-list?

What you wrote is much beter. 
I'll rewrite my patch.
